PROCEDURE
实验过程
To a solution of N-isopropyl-N-methylenepropan-2-aminium chloride (13.3 g, 88.7 mmol) in acetonitrile (55 mL) was added 4-chloro-5-fluoro-6-methylpyrimidine (10.0 g, 68.2 mmol). The reaction flask was flushed with argon and the mixture was heated at reflux for 24 hours with stirring, then cooled to room temperature. Water (130 mL) was added and the mixture was extracted with dichloromethane (140 mL). The organic phase was washed with 10% aqueous KHSO4 (400 mL) and dried over Na2SO4. The solution was filtered and evaporated in vacuo at 300 millibar pressure and 35° C. tert-Butylcatechol (30 mg, 0.2 wt %, based on the mass of the crude material) was added. Residual solvent was removed under vacuum at 50° C. and the crude product was then distilled at 5 millibar pressure and 50° C. (oil bath). tert-Butylcatechol (0.1 wt %) was added to the distilled 4-chloro-5-fluoro-6-vinyl pyrimidine (7.9 g, 73%) which was obtained as a slightly yellow oil.
